The role of a medical laboratory assistant is primarily focused on supporting laboratory operations, particularly in the collection and preparation of specimens. This encompasses tasks such as obtaining samples from patients, ensuring proper labeling and documentation, and preparing samples for analysis. The assistant acts as a vital link between patients and laboratory technicians, helping to facilitate the workflow by ensuring that specimens are ready for testing, thus contributing to accurate and timely diagnostic results.

In contrast, performing complex diagnostic tests is generally the responsibility of laboratory technologists or technicians who have specialized training and expertise in specific testing procedures. Operating radiological equipment pertains to a different field within medical imaging and is not part of a medical laboratory assistant's duties. Managing patient records is usually conducted by administrative staff or healthcare providers specialized in health information management rather than by laboratory assistants.
